The Message Archive window includes features that allow you to manage your archives.
In the Message Archive window, select a message. (Remind me how.)
You can do any of the following:
Save the instant message as a
text file on your computer.
Delete the instant message. You
can select multiple messages and delete them. You can also select
a message folder and delete it and its contents.
Take care when deleting an archive. Once it’s gone, you can’t get it back. And remember, if you want your archives to remain from past sessions, you need to make sure you have the correct preference set. To learn more, take a look at the task.
Begin an instant message
with the contact associated with the selected message.
Print the message.
Refresh the archive. This is
handy if you have the window open while you are instant messages
contacts. Clicking the Refresh button updates the window to show your
current instant messages.
Copy text by selecting Copy from the Edit menu.
Archiving provides a way to maintain a history of your communications conducted through Yahoo! Messenger. You can turn it on or off, as needed. When you disable this feature, previously created archives remain available through the Message Archive window.
